New alert app from Missing Truck Driver network
Kari Fisher, ridealong partner of driver Lee Fisher and founder of the Missing Truck Driver Alert Network, launched the new MTDAlerts app at the Owner-Operator Independent Drivers Associationās 40th-anniversary Heart of America trucking show Friday, Oct. 18. La. truck stop loses bid to keep Tony the Tiger as Supreme Court rejects case
The long legal saga of a Louisiana truck stop ownerās attempt to keep a Siberian Bengal tiger in a cage at his truck stop may have come to an end this month, as the stateās Supreme Court has denied a petition to hear the ownerās case to keep Tony the Tiger.

Top truck makers sue CARB/California over enforcement of Clean Truck Partnership
Daimler Trucks, International, Paccar and Volvo said in the lawsuit they are "caught in the crossfire" between federal lawmakers and state regulators and are seeking clarification of their legal obligations, as well as an injunction blocking California from enforcing preempted emissions regs.
